Output 27886535fd74bc490d830490cc87ec70e66067d05834bd408dfc2c72952ff2e4:0

value
591600
script pubkey
OP_0 OP_PUSHBYTES_20 8d3b89730791a417bd292625661528e120071930
address
bc1q35acjuc8jxjp00ffycjkv9fguysqwxfsatafcv
transaction
27886535fd74bc490d830490cc87ec70e66067d05834bd408dfc2c72952ff2e4